Research nuclear fuel production

Research reactor fuel assemblies (FAs) are designed for in-reactor neutron generation, required for scientific-research experiments in the field of nuclear physics, radiation biology and reactor physics and for commercial fabrication of radio-isotopic products.

Main structural of FA is a 3-layered seam-less tubular fuel element (FE) the middle layer of which is uranium fuel composition, peripheral layers - aluminium alloy claddings. FEs have different cross-section profiles. Using various profiles and various U mass in FE, it is possible to complete FA with the operating characteristics specified by Customers.

In the process of items evolution FA with rod-type FE (EK-10, S-36) developed to the second generation FA (WWR-M2, IRT-2M, MR, WWR-TS) with tubular FE with double side cooling. At present the plant produces FA of third generation with thin wall tubular FE (WWR-M5, IRT-3M, IWW-10). FE composition is also improved. Uranium concentration increase from 1.3 g/cm3 to 1.7 g/cm3 reached in the 70ies became possible thanks to transition from uranium-aluminium alloy composition to the fuel composition in the form of uranium dioxide dispersed in aluminium matrix. In the 80ies the fuel composition with uranium concentration 2.5 g/cm3 was mastered.

In the present time within the framework of international programs aimed at nuclear fuel enrichment reduction (down to 20% U-235), Novosibirsk chemical concentrates plant in cooperation with the nuclear branch research institutes have developed new designs and technologies of FE fabrication on the base of uranium-molybdenum alloy with total uranium concentration up to 5.4 g/cm3

The chemical-metallurgical complex integrated in the nuclear fuel production complex provides for processing, reprocessing and purification of various raw materials, wastes and own recycled materials to remove impurities. This technological process makes it possible to produce at JSC NCCP not only fuel assemblies but also different uranium compounds as commodity goods the technical characteristics specified by the customer.
